چگونه انطباق و مقررات را در معماری میکروسرویس مدیریت می کنید؟

به‌عنوان یک مدل زبان هوش مصنوعی، من تجربه یا ارزش‌های شخصی ندارم، اما، به‌طور کلی، در اینجا برخی از بهترین شیوه‌ها برای مدیریت انطباق و مقررات در معماری میکروسرویس آورده شده است: 1. الزامات انطباق را به وضوح تعریف کنید: درخواست‌های نظارتی را به دقت ارزیابی کنید

. خواسته های تجاری، ریسک ها و بودجه اقتصادی برای الزامات مختلف انطباق. یک جریان فرآیند انطباق جداگانه برای مدیریت داده ها، امنیت داده ها، گزارش های حسابرسی و پردازش داده ها و تراکنش ها ایجاد کنید.

2. اتخاذ رویکرد اول امنیت: اطمینان حاصل کنید که اقدامات امنیتی مانند کنترل های دسترسی، احراز هویت، مجوز، و رمزگذاری در هر سطحی از معماری میکروسرویس وجود دارد.

3. قابلیت‌های نظارت و حسابرسی را پیاده‌سازی کنید: خدمات ثبت و نظارت متمرکز را برای ردیابی تمام فعالیت‌ها در معماری میکروسرویس‌ها و شناسایی سریع هر گونه حادثه، ترکیب کنید.

4. ایجاد روش های توسعه آزمایش محور (TDD): توسعه آزمایش محور را برای بررسی امنیت و عملکرد میکروسرویس ها، از جمله نیاز به آزمایش خودکار، پیاده سازی کنید.

5. پشتیبان گیری و بازیابی فاجعه: یک برنامه بازیابی فاجعه و استراتژی پشتیبان تهیه کنید و نسخه های پشتیبان از داده ها را در مکان های امن و رمزگذاری شده نگه دارید.

6. استانداردهای انطباق اسناد و ردیابی: یک مخزن اسناد مرکزی ایجاد کنید و جریان داده ها را در سراسر سیستم میکروسرویس ردیابی کنید تا سازگاری و انجام ممیزی ها آسان تر شود.

7. مقابله با تغییر مقررات: سیستمی برای اطلاع رسانی به روز ایجاد کنید تا از مقرراتی که باعث ایجاد تغییرات در برنامه و فرآیند پیاده سازی می شود مطلع شوید. تمام اسناد، فایل های پیکربندی و ابزارها را به روز کنید تا استانداردهای نظارتی فعلی را به طور مرتب منعکس کنید.

تاریخ انتشار: